Name: "Candidatus Uliximicrobia" Williams et al. 2024

Category: Class

Proposed as: Candidatus

Etymology: N.L. neut. pl. n. Uliximicrobia, the Uliximicrobium class (sic)

Gender: neuter

Type genus: "Candidatus Uliximicrobium" Williams et al. 2024

Original publication: Williams TJ, Allen MA, Ray AE, Benaud N, Chelliah DS, Albanese D, Donati C, Selbmann L, Coleine C, Ferrari BC. Novel endolithic bacteria of phylum Chloroflexota reveal a myriad of potential survival strategies in the Antarctic desert. Appl Environ Microbiol 2024; 90:e0226423.

Nomenclatural status: inaccurate spelling

Taxonomic status: misspelling (and no standing)

Preferred name: "Candidatus Uliximicrobiia" corrig. Williams et al. 2024

Parent taxon: Chloroflexota Garrity and Holt 2021

Assigned by: Williams TJ, Allen MA, Ray AE, Benaud N, Chelliah DS, Albanese D, Donati C, Selbmann L, Coleine C, Ferrari BC. Novel endolithic bacteria of phylum Chloroflexota reveal a myriad of potential survival strategies in the Antarctic desert. Appl Environ Microbiol 2024; 90:e0226423.
